Confident Body Language, Success Guaranteed: A Motivation

Never doubt for a moment the power of confident body language. Any good employer will tell you that confidence is considered a plus as it makes a great impression on the boss, colleagues, friends, family and clients. Below are some reasons why confident body language is a great thing to cultivate:

With confident body language, you can make a great first impression on other people.

You’re at a job interview and you have a great looking resume. But somehow, you don’t make an impression on the interviewer. If you remember mumbling, sitting with your arms crossed and averting eye contact among others – these might be reasons why.

Confident body language, more than your creativity, tells people that you are a positive force to be reckoned with in the work force.
If you demonstrate confident body language, you will be more likely to achieve your goals when working with others. They will be impressed by your confidence and more willing to work with you so that you can achieve what you would like. Go on and give it a shot. You’ll be amazed at the results!
